Our club sport programme

Working with the University Sports Union, we support a comprehensive club sport programme for students of all abilities and interests competing in a range of domestic and national competitions. Whether you are an eager beginner or experienced competitive athlete, our clubs can provide the perfect sporting environment.

We work with the Sports Union to support over 50 sporting clubs including:

Focus sports

Outside of our International Sports Scholarship Programme, we support an additional number of focus sports to help them with development and performance. Each of the agreements are confirmed on a year-by-year basis to allow students to contribute and have their say in our investment.

The support each of the focus sports receive includes:

  • coaching support
  • strength and conditioning
  • fitness sessions
  • physio treatment
